How do you mine cryptocurrency?
Although the first blockchains were intended to record Bitcoin transactions, today many other cryptocurrencies are available, including Ethereum, Ripple and Dogecoin. These blockchains are secured by mining, which allows for the creation of new coins.
Proof-of work is the process of mining. This is a method where miners compete to solve cryptographic mysteries. Miners who find solutions get rewarded with newly minted coins.
